Symbols on a map are typically located in a legend or key, which explains the meaning of each symbol used on the map. The purpose of a symbol is to represent various features or elements, such as roads, rivers, landmarks, or services, in a simplified and easily recognizable form. This allows users to quickly interpret the information presented without cluttering the map with extensive labels.
